1. A local real estate investor in Orlando is considering three alternative investments: a motel, a restaurant, or a theater. Profits from the motel or restaurant will be affected by the availability of gasoline and the number of tourists; profits from the theater will be relatively stable under any conditions. The following payoff table shows the profit or loss that could result from each investment: Gasoline Availability

Investment 

Shortage 

Stable Supply 

Surplus 

Motel 

$-8,000 

$15,000 

$20,000 

Restaurant 

2,000 

8,000 

6,000 

Theater 

6,000 

6,000 

5,000 

Determine the best investment, using the following decision criteria.
a. Maximax
b. Maximin
c. Minimax regret
d. Hurwicz (α = 0.4)
e. Equal likelihood
